wipe out (2)
This page is about the phrasal verb wipe out (2)
Meaning
to kill a large number of people or animals
Synonym
kill off
For example
- wipe out sb/sth European invaders wiped out all the people who were living on the Australian island they named "Tasmania".
- wipe sth/sb out A flu pandemic early in the twentieth century wiped millions of people out.
